What is End of Lease Cleaning?

Bond cleaning, also referred to as bond cleaning, is a thorough cleaning of the property before returning it to the real estate agent. Unlike basic maintenance, this involves deep cleaning of every nook and cranny of the house to ensure it meets the rental requirements.

Areas Covered in End of Lease Cleaning

• Lounge & Bedrooms: Cleaning shelving, vacuuming carpets, cleaning windows, and eliminating dust buildup.
• Cooking Space: Removing grease from cooktops, wiping inside the oven, cleaning counters, and sanitizing basins.
• Washrooms & Restrooms: Deep-cleaning tiled areas, sanitizing wash basins, cleaning toilets, and removing soap scum.
• Flooring & Walls: Removing scuffs and stains, mopping floors, and steam cleaning carpets if required.
• Glass Surfaces & Entryways: Cleaning window panes, cleaning entryways, and removing smudges.

Choosing the Right End of Lease Cleaning Service in Melbourne

If you decide to get external help, consider the following tips:

• Customer Feedback & Testimonials: Look for service providers with high customer recommendations and trustworthy reports.
• Bond Back Guarantee: Some cleaners offer a guarantee to re-clean if the landlord is not satisfied.
• Transparent Pricing: Get multiple quotes and check for hidden costs.
• Comprehensive Cleaning Checklist: Ensure the company covers all critical deep cleaning elements.

DIY End of Lease Cleaning Tips

If you prefer to clean the property yourself, follow these practical tips:
• Use effective cleaning products to get a deeper clean.

• Pay close detail to bathrooms, as these sections are scrutinized.
• Consider renting a deep cleaning machine for carpets if stated in rental terms.
